Anyone have experience with either of these? Is either one much better than the other for hunting deer?

I've got both the 450 is a Ruger American the 350 is AR platform. The 450 certainly has more shock and awe. The 350 I was skeptical about but got for my son as a hog gun. I have been shocked by the effectiveness of the .350 Legend. Bang flopped several large boars with it in excess of 200lbs. Now I'm carrying it in the tractor, LOL! Impressed the hellouta me I have to admit.

I’ve used the 350 for 2 deer seasons, with Winchester XP 150 grain and I like it, killed out to 200 ish yards DRT. Recoil is similar to a 30-30. Not a 450 fan.

My 450 doesn't kick. It's just got a 5.56 buffer and spring too. I wouldn't say its quiet, but then no short rifle is quiet without some sort of a suppressor.

I bought mine for getting into the thick stuff. I wanted something that would put a big hole in what I was shooting at. What I like about it more than anything is the way I have is "slinged" it is a hands free carry gun. Just rides high on my chest. Every so often, when I take a normal rifle, I quickly realize why I like the 450 so much. It never slides off my shoulder. It doesn't get hung on crap going thru the woods.

I have the Legend and built my buddy a 450. They both kill deer very well. I’ve grown quite fond of the Legend. I find myself carrying it more and more. I shoot the Winchester 180gr sp and everything I killed dropped right there. Probably the only reason I’d take the Legend over the 450 would be the weight. That big barrel is heavy.
